Linnaean Plant Types and their Types 370 473 book chapter https://doi.org/10.5281/zenodo.291971 978-0-9506207-7-0 291971 Cardamine chelidonia Linnaeus , Species Plantarum 2 : 655. 1753 . "Habitat in Sibiria, Italia." RCN: 4769. Type not designated. Original material: Herb. Linn. No. 270.7 ( S ) ; Herb. Linn. No. 835.8 ( LINN ) ; [icon] in Barrelier, Pl. Galliam: 44, t. 156. 1714; [icon] in Hermann, Parad. Bat.: 203. 1698. Current name: Cardamine chelidonia L. ( Brassicaceae ). Note: See extensive discussion by Marhold (in Bot. J. Linn. Soc. 121: 116-118. 1996), who concludes that the Barrelier plate is the only element corresponding broadly with the use of the name. However, the illustration lacks auriculate petiole bases, and Marhold stated that he intended to propose the name for conservation with a conserved type. However, no formal proposal yet appears to have been made.
